WebApr 25, 2012 · to. In Harriet Beecher Stowe’s "Uncle Tom’s Cabin", Topsy, a wild young. slave girl says at one stage: "I s'pect I just growed. Don't think. nobody never made me." The phrase "growed [later 'grew'] like Topsy". entered the language, and is still heard. For example, then Prime. Minister (of Australia) John Howard once pronounced: "The ...
